IISC Phd 2026 Available courses

Science Faculty Ph.D. in : Inorganic & Physical Chemistry, Developmental Biology and Genetics, Neurosciences, Organic Chemistry, Physics, Solid State & Structural Chemistry, and Instrumentation and Applied Physics.

Engineering Faculty Ph.D. in : Aerospace Engineering, Chemical Engineering, Earth Sciences, Electrical Communication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Electronic Systems Engineering, Materials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Nano Science and Engineering, Design & Manufacturing, Computer Science and Automation, Centre for Atmospheric and Oceanic Sciences (AS), Centre for Sustainable Technologies, and Computational & Data Sciences.

Interdisciplinary areas Ph.D. in : Energy (offered by Interdisciplinary Centre for Energy Research), Cyber Physical Systems (offered by Robert Bosch Centre for Cyber Physical Systems), Climate Change (offered by Divecha Centre for Climate Change), and Water Research (offered by Interdisciplinary Centre for Water Research).

IISC Phd 2026 Qualification

Qualifying DegreeNational Test
Four year degree in Engineering/ Technology/ 4-year Bachelor of ScienceValid GATE score / NET JRF* is mandatory
PG in Science / Master’s degree in Economics, Geography, Psychology, Management, Commerce, Operations Research, Computer Science/ ApplicationValid GATE score / NET JRF* is mandatory
Master’s degree in Engineering / Technology / Architecture / Agriculture / Pharmacy / Veterinary SciencesDesirable to have a valid GATE score / NET JRF/GPAT.
If you are a graduate of any course of minimum duration of FOUR years, from any Centrally Funded Technical Institution (including IIITs in PPP mode) with a minimum CGPA of 8 out of 10 or its equivalent.Desirable to have a valid GATE score / NET JRF.
MBBS/MD/MDS/Pharm DDesirable to have a valid GATE score/NET JRF.
B PharmDesirable to have a valid GATE score/NET JRF
BDS (Bachelor of Dental Surgery)Valid NET JRF is mandatory
BE/ B.Tech. equivalent examinations of Professional Societies, recognized by MoE/ UPSC/ AICTE (e.g. AMIE by Institutions of Engineers). Note: Candidates enrolled upto 31.05.2013 with professional societies (e.g AMIE) recognized by MoE are only eligible to apply.Valid GATE score/NET JRF is mandatory
PG degree in Life Sciences/ Chemical Sciences from IISc with a minimum CGPA of 8.5 or equivalent (for Ph.D. only).Valid GATE score/NET JRF is mandatory (no minimum cutoff)
1 Year M. Engg from IIScMust have been admitted to the M. Engg. program through GATE.

The GATE/ GPAT/ JEST/ NET JRF/other National entrance test passing certificate/ score card should be valid as on 01st January 2026.

Applicants who have qualified in the Joint Graduate Entrance Examination for Biology and
Interdisciplinary Life Sciences-2025 (JGEEBILS) are also eligible to apply

Admission for External Candidates

The External Registration Programme (ERP) is meant for: (1) professionals from R&D Organizations / Industries and (2) Faculty members from Engineering, Agricultural, Pharmaceutical, Veterinary, Medical Colleges/ Universities, recognized by the appropriate government agencies.

There is no change in the qualification it will be same as asked for regular students. The Qualifying in one of the national entrance tests like CSIR-UGC NET for JRF, UGC-NET for JRF, DBT JRF, ICMR JRF, GATE, NBHM is desirable but not mandatory. Further, the candidate should have completed two years of full-time employment as on 1st January of the respective Academic year. The candidates must be officially sponsored by their employing organizations and compulsorily fill in an online application form and submit the printed version, in duplicate, on or before 04.11.2025. For the detailed eligibility criteria, please visit https://iisc.ac.in/admissions/external-registration-programme-ph-d/. 2.2 Selection procedure: Based on the performance in the in-person interview.
